摘要
干式空心电抗器作为电力系统中的关键元件,其安全运行对输电可靠性至关重要。本文介绍了干式空心电抗器的结构特点及绝缘材料的耐热特性,分析了影响电抗器使用寿命的材料因素和结构因素,热负荷和机械负荷对电抗器结构及绝缘配合的影响。介绍了国家标准对不同电抗器的温升限值的规定,介绍了制造电抗器的工艺方法及设计方案对空心电抗器的安全运行的影响,并提出了保障电抗器安全所需的运行检修和日常维护建议。
The safe operation of dry-type air-core reactor, as a key element in power system, is of great importance to the power transmission reliability. In this paper, the structure characteristics of dry-type air-core reactor and thermal endurance properties of insulation material are described, the material and structure factor affecting the endurance of reactor, the influence of thermal and mechan- ical load to the structure and insulation coordination are analyzed. The temperature rise limit specifi- cations of China National Standard for different reactors are introduced; the influence of processing methods and design to its safe operation are presented; the operation maintenance and daily inspec- tion for assuring safety of the reactor are put forward.
